How do I get man(1)? I have a 3B2/700, running SYSV R3.2.1. It does not have man, and my sales rep does not seem to be able to tell me what package I have to buy in order to get it. I suspect that it may come with the Documenter's Workbench, but I don't want to buy DW unless I get man. I suspect that it may come with the >Documenter's Workbench, but I don't want to buy DW unless I get man. I haven't heard that they come with DWB, and I rather doubt that they do. They DO come with a source license; I don't know if Unix licensing has unbundled them so they are available separately. You can reach them at 1-800-828-UNIX (they are usually listed in the white pages in the phone book under AT&T - Unix Licensing). I've also *heard* that under Sys V Rel 4 they will ship with the binaries. Strictly rumor though. -- Frank McGee, AT&T Tier 3 Indirect Channel Sales Support attmail!fmcgee
